Category

PL - Programming Language

Description

The amount of options and configuration opportunities have an effect on understanding. In addition to the language itself, the amount of external libraries that can be used are also a factor that influences understanding of data pipelines.

This effect is especially relevant to the comparison of general-purpose programming languages (GPLs) with domain-specific languages (DSLs) because DSLs explicitly aim to support a subset of the functionality of a GPL in the hopes of being easier to understand.

Content